Pg e is warning 600,000 customers around the state that they could have their power shut off sometime in the next 24 hours. The combination of strong wind and very dry brush causing big concerns about wildfire danger. Right now pg e is not saying if th the possibility. Here in the bay area the police and other local officials in napa county as well as in danville, lafayette and others say people should expect to lose power just after midnight tomorrow morning. Pg e has now listed 30 counties around the state including seven of the nine bay area counties where power shut offs could occur. Only San Francisco and marin countys are not on a possible shut off list. Several east bay cities es have warned to prepare for a power shut off in the next 24 hours, they include moraga as well as parts of lafayette in danville. Reporter good morning dave, some of the steps you can take to prepare for a Public Safety power shut off include things you would normally think about like making sure you have flashlights, batteries, food and water handy. Ng sure your ga tanks are full because of the power is shut off then gas stations and other shops and restaurants and businesses will not be in operation, also traffic lights will be out once the power is out. They are reminding people to drive very carefully if the power is shut off in their community. Some of the other things to think about, make sure you know how to open your garage door manually to get your car out in the morning if the power is shut down. Identify backup charging batteries for cell phones and cell phone chargers although keep in mind if the power is shut off through an entire community that will include mobile towers as well so your cell phone may not work. You should also disconnect electronics and appliances so that when the power turned back on that surge does not damage them. One case the Supreme Court will not be hearing involves Dominos Pizza needing to make its website accessible to the visually impaired. A blind man from Southern California sued dominoes saying he was unable to use his Reading Software on the pizza chains website, dominoes argued that the americans with disabilities act was only meant to apply to physical the ruling the ninth Circuit Court which rules that online retailers much must make Online Services accessible. The city of lafayette is dealing with wild pigs, that have already torn up lawns, a park at a sports field. The soccer and baseball field at Lafayette Community park is unusable because of all the damage, the park director says his staff captured some images of the pigs scurrying out of some bushes, take a look at this video. He says the pigs have been digging up lawns around the city as they look for food and temporary fencing is not enough to keep them out. The pigs route around inside the grass looking for grubs and they use their noses to push up the dirt and make the service unplayable. After the first time offense within the pigs worked the perimeter of the facility looking for weakness in the fences and if they can find a weakness they come in and get their snouts busy one more time. People are urged to stay out of the park at night and do not approach the pigs, parks and rec and california fish and wildlife plan to install chain link fencing but say there is a backlog and it may take months. This is a look at the toll plaza and the traffic there is looking good, there is slow traffic no exactly 2 years ago today the tubbs fire began and spread to sonoma and lake counties, the fort was contained 24 days later. It is the second most destructive fire in california history burning more than 2500 homes, just in santa rosa. City Officials Say only about 10 of Property Owners have rebuilt homes so far. In many cases that is because it takes a long time to clear property, replace infrastructure and get building permits. Many fire victims say now that two years have passed of their Insurance Companies will stop paying temporary housing benefits. A couple thousand people are running out of their temporary rent benefit from their insurance and now are going to have to dig into their own pockets to cover until they can move back into a replaced home. Some Insurance Companies have already expended Living Expenses for 12 more months. The first phase is years. New figures show the average commute nationwide is longer than ever. The Us Census Bureau says the average american commute grew to just about 27 minutes one way in 2018. That is a twominute increase from 2009 and that increase may not sound like a lot but over the course of a year it works out to about 17 additional hours. The shift is being driven by an increase in the share of workers with long commutes, and 2010 about 8 of workers had a oneway commute of 60 minutes or more, last year nearly 10 of workers had that long commute. Recent studies have shown that longer commutes are bad for  workers, their families and even the employer. Researchers say people with long commutes tend to long commutes tend to have more emotional and social problems. Another study found that a daily increase in commuting time of 20 minutes has same negative effect on ployees satisfaction as a 19 pay cut. That is real. Raise your hand if you agree.
